Setting boundaries is a recurring theme in Sophie Vo’s coaching sessions, reflecting a widespread challenge many leaders face. While the concept of boundaries is broadly understood, the application is often lacking.
A boundary, in its simplest form, is a clear “yes-no” delineation, a determination of what we allow into our lives and what we keep out.
